WebOct 12, 2024 · When the water's dH is 6 to 25 and the ppm is 101 to 449, it's slightly hard to hard. When dH is 30 or more and the ppm is 450 or more, the water is considered "liquid rock," or very hard. WebDEPC-treated Water - DEPC destroys enzymatic activity by modifying -NH 2, -SH and -OH groups in RNases and other proteins. DEPC treatment is a very effective way to treat solutions that will contact RNA. Ambion's DEPC-treated water is autoclaved both before and after packaging to ensure sterility and complete inactivation of DEPC.
